Answers:   You can utalize any lender you choose. Also, be advised that as a spouse your husband (or wife depending on who is moving duty) would qualify for special benefits under the SSCRA.

One of the most significant provisions below the act ends the amount of interest that may be collected on debts of persons within military service to 6 percent per year during the period of military service. This provision applies to adjectives debts incurred prior to the commencement of active duty and includes interest on credit card debt, mortgages, sports car loans and other debts. The provision, Lindemann emphasized, applies to pre-service debts, and the interest rate moderation doesn't occur automatically — service member must request it.
